Range Rover Blues:
Very heavy, and as stated I find that once you are stuck it's almost impossible to drive onto a waffle.

But they will bridge small gaps/troughs, so given thay are perhaps the 'jack of all trades' I'd go for waffles.  You could probably buy 3 sets of the thinner e-bay offcuts for the price of one set of alumium ladders too.

baz2236:
Waffles all the time I just jack the zuk up when its stuck wedge the waffles under and instant traction. The only down side is they do get really heavy when they are full of mud  and so does the back when you put them away again.
